What button on a Comcast remote do you hit to get a DVD to work?
By Forinfos - 23/03/2026 - 0 comments
For many of the commonly used remotes, the buttons for choosing which device to control are near the top of the remote and are normally labeled Aux or DVD. Comcast, however, has a variety of remote controls depending on the specific equipment installed in a particular customer's residence.
Use the interactive walk-through found on Comcast's website as of 2015 to learn how to set up a remote control to work with a specific DVD player, as the steps to program a remote differ among the models. The remote for a digital adapter is not capable of controlling a DVD player and may only be used to control a television and a cable tuner.
